TORA NYC in Bushwick (West): Full Inspection History (1 records)

GRADE A Mar 17, 2025 — Pre-permit (Operational) / Initial Inspection
Score: 12
Hot TCS food item not held at or above 140 °F. Meat, fish, molluscan shellfish, unpasteurized raw shell eggs, poultry or other TCS offered or served raw or undercooked and written notice not provided to consumer.
Violations: 02B 02F

What is TORA NYC's current health grade?
TORA NYC currently holds a Grade A. This is the highest possible grade, indicating a score of 0–13 points.

What was the worst inspection score at TORA NYC?
The worst inspection score recorded at TORA NYC was 12 points on March 17, 2025. In NYC, a score of 14 or above means Grade B, and 28+ means Grade C.
